Gareth Southgate faces slim pickings ahead of England's latest double-header after FIVE players withdrew from the squad and many others missed training on Tuesday.

Despite flying back to England and arriving at St George's Park, Real Madrid sensation Jude Bellingham has pulled out alongside Chelsea defender Levi Colwill. The duo join James Maddison, Callum Wilson and Lewis Dunk, who all were forced to withdraw over the weekend. That allowed youngsters Cole Palmer and Rico Lewis to be called up as well as Aston Villa centre-back Ezri Konsa, but Southgate's problems didn't end there.

Manchester United forward Marcus Rashford and Manchester City midfielder Kalvin Phillips will both arrive later this week due to what the FA say are "personal matters." Meanwhile, Harry Maguire, Trent Alexander-Arnold and Conor Gallagher all missed training on Tuesday, scuppering Southgate's preparations ahead of Friday's Euro 2024 qualifier against Malta.

Although the Three Lions have already booked their place in Germany, the clash with Malta marks their final competitive match at Wembley before the tournament begins next summer. Next Monday, Southgate's side finish off their qualifying campaign away to North Macedonia.

Two wins would guarantee England a top seeding in the group-stage draw which is due to take place in Hamburg on Saturday December 2. Southgate's options for this month are limited, with Bellingham now among his most important players and starring in the 3-1 victory over Italy in October.

The 20-year-old recently suffered a shoulder injury and has missed Real Madrid's last two games. That's halted Bellingham's incredible start to life at the Bernabeu, scoring a whopping 13 goals in 14 appearances as an advanced midfielder, including a brace in El Clasico.

Maddison was also knocking on the door for a starting place under Southgate, having enjoyed an excellent season with Tottenham before suffering an ankle injury last week which is set to keep him sidelined until January. Their absences present an opportunity for other players, particularly Chelsea hotshot Palmer and in-form West Ham winger Jarrod Bowen.

On his extra call-ups, Southgate said: "We're excited to work with the three lads we've called in. They're three players we haven't worked with at senior level before." The Three Lions boss added: "In terms of seedings for the finals next summer, we want as much control over our own destiny as we can."
